              Used to take mirror selfies, then I read of some dude on here or selvedge style forum, who used his TIMER function on his cell phone. So I tried it out by propping/leaning my cell against two objects (shed door frame and tool box on a shelf) bout chest height and used the 10 sec delay and 3 shot burst. Turned out way better than I thought it would–outdoor indirect sun light helps and screw the flash.  Trial and error gets you dialed in on angles, poses, and distances. Takes many, delete most, only share the flattering ones!

              Def no camera pro, but way better than indoor mirror pics that I used to post, and gives a whole new world of perspective on how you look with different combos, and feel it propelled my style game up a few notches.  Mirrors lie.  Yes, you feel like a douche but its worth it for the growth potential, and its fun to share your new/old IH goodies with the world.
